Choosing the Right Transmission Fluid for Jatco JF011E

Correct selection of oil is the foundation for successful maintenance. CVTs of the Jatco JF011E series are extremely sensitive to the physical and chemical properties of the working environment. Standard ATFs for classic automatic machines are absolutely not suitable here, since they do not provide the necessary friction coefficient for the operation of the cones and belt.

It is necessary to use only liquid with the specification NS-2 or its high-quality analogues that have passed certification. Original oil Nissan CVT Fluid NS-2 designed taking into account the friction properties required for this type of transmission. Use of the later NS-3 specification may result in changes in pressure characteristics resulting in slippage.

When choosing analogues, you should pay attention to the availability of official approvals from the variator manufacturer. The market offers many options, but skimping at this stage often leads to accelerated wear of components.

Preparation for the procedure: instruments and consumables

Before starting work, it is necessary to prepare all the necessary tools and consumables so that the replacement process goes quickly and without interruption. The Nissan X-Trail T31 will require a set of keys, including 10, 14 and 17 millimeter sockets, as well as a specialized hex key for the drain plug.

It is important to calculate the volume of liquid required in advance. With a partial replacement (without removing the pan), about 4-5 liters will be required, while with a full change with washing, the volume can reach 7-9 liters. Also, do not forget to prepare a container for draining used oil, a funnel and a hose for filling in new fluid.

It is better to carry out work on a lift or in a pit, since access to the variator pan is limited by the design of the crankcase protection. If the protection is removed, be sure to check its condition and, if necessary, update the fasteners.

Step-by-step instructions for changing the oil in the variator

The oil change procedure requires precision and consistency of actions. First, you need to warm up the engine and variator to operating temperature (about 50-60 degrees) so that the old oil becomes more fluid and completely drains.

Remove the crankcase protection and locate the drain plug on the variator pan. Place the container and unscrew the cap, allowing the oil to drain completely. This may take 15 to 30 minutes depending on how thick the old liquid is.

If you are planning a complete replacement, it is recommended to remove the variator pan. This will allow you to clean the magnets from metal shavings and wash the valve body mesh, which is often clogged with wear products. Be careful when removing the pan as up to 1 liter of oil may remain in it.

Reinstall the pan with a new gasket and tighten the bolts to specification. After this, fill in new oil through the dipstick using a hose and funnel. Do not overdo it, as too much oil can cause it to foam and overheat.

Start the engine and warm up the variator by shifting gears in each position (P, R, N, D, L) for 5-10 seconds. This is necessary to bleed the system and fill the torque converter with new fluid.

Level control and oil temperature check

Checking the oil level in the Nissan X-Trail T31 CVT is a critical step that cannot be ignored. The level is checked with the engine running and the oil warmed up to a certain temperature. Unlike classic automatic transmissions, a specific procedure with a control hole is used here.

For an accurate check, you need to connect a diagnostic scanner and monitor the fluid temperature. The ideal temperature for testing is in the range 50–60°C. If the temperature is lower, the level will be too low, if higher, the level will be too high.

Unscrew the control plug located on the variator pan. If the oil drips or flows in a trickle, the level is higher than normal. If the oil does not flow at all, the level is below normal. At normal levels, the oil should flow slightly and then stop flowing.

Frequent mistakes and consequences of incorrect replacement

Many car owners make oil changes mistakes that can cost them thousands of dollars in the future. The most common mistake is using the wrong fluid or mixing different types of oils. This upsets the balance of additives and changes friction properties, which leads to belt slippage.

Another common problem is neglecting to clean the filter and magnets. A clogged valve body mesh restricts the oil supply, causing a drop in pressure and overheating. Metal shavings remaining in the pan can get into the valve body and damage the solenoids.

Improperly tightening pan bolts or drain plugs can also cause leaks. Too little tightening causes leaks, and excessive tightening causes deformation of the pan or broken threads, which requires replacement of expensive parts.

What happens if you pour oil into the variator?

Overfilling the oil causes it to foam. The foam does not have the required density, the pressure in the system drops, which causes belt slipping, overheating and rapid wear of the clutches. In addition, foam can trigger the emergency operation of the automatic transmission.

Symptoms of a variator malfunction and the need for replacement

You can recognize problems with a variator at an early stage by characteristic signs. If you notice jerks when shifting gears, vibration when accelerating, or strange sounds (humming, squeaking, metallic grinding), this is a reason for immediate diagnosis.

Also an alarming signal is a delay when starting off or a lack of response to pressing the gas pedal. If the car goes into emergency mode (speed limit, Check Engine light comes on), you should stop using it and contact a specialist.

Regular oil changes help prevent these symptoms. However, if the problem has already occurred, an oil change may not be enough and the valve body will need to be repaired or the belt replaced.

Frequently asked questions (FAQ)

How often do you need to change the oil in the Nissan X-Trail T31 variator?

It is recommended to replace every 40,000 - 50,000 km. In difficult operating conditions (city traffic, towing, frequent traffic jams), the interval should be reduced to 30,000 km.

Can NS-2 oil be mixed with other types of fluids?

It is strictly not recommended to mix different types of oils. This can lead to a chemical reaction, loss of properties and failure of the variator. Only use fluid with the correct specification.

Is it necessary to warm up the variator before changing the oil?

Yes, warming up to operating temperature (50-60°C) is necessary to completely drain the old oil and correctly check the level of the new fluid. Cold oil has a high viscosity and will not leak out completely.

What to do if jerking occurs after changing the oil?

The oil level may be incorrect (too high or low). Check the level at operating temperature. It may also be necessary to adapt the variator through a diagnostic scanner.

Is it possible to do a complete oil change using the displacement method?

For older CVTs with high mileage, a complete hardware replacement can be dangerous. It is better to carry out a partial replacement followed by replacement after 1-2 thousand kilometers to avoid washing out deposits.
